Cost segregation for San Francisco Bay Area commercial property

The Bay Area's commercial value is unusually concentrated in specialized interiors. South San Francisco and Mission Bay form one of the country's largest life-science clusters, Silicon Valley's R&D and flex buildings are defined by cleanroom, specialty power and process cooling, the East Bay's seaport-adjacent distribution loads value into truck courts and yards, and the region's older wood-frame apartments interact with mandatory soft-story seismic retrofits. On lab, R&D and industrial property especially, the build-out that carries the value — casework and fume hoods, redundant power, process piping, dock and yard improvements — is exactly what a closing file doesn't describe.

A cost segregation study identifies the parts of a property that qualify for 5-, 7- or 15-year depreciation instead of the default 39 years (or 27.5 for residential rental), moving deductions earlier in your ownership. Because the components that matter most here are the ones least legible in a closing file, we field our own technicians across the Bay Area and build the study on measured quantities. Most commercial studies are delivered within about two weeks of the visit.

Common accelerated assets on a Bay Area commercial property

Before we ask for anything, here is the kind of component an engineered study separates out and reclassifies — much of it invisible in a closing file:

  • Wet-lab casework & fume hoods
  • Process piping & lab-gas
  • Specialty & redundant power
  • Cleanroom & process cooling
  • Truck courts & dock equipment
  • Raised access flooring
  • Parking, paving & site lighting
  • Landscaping & irrigation
  • Soft-story retrofit work
  • Tenant improvements & finishes
